CGC certified: VG (4.0). Cream to off-white pages. Cover: Bernard Baily. Art: Basil Wolverton, uncredited others. GPAnalysis: A 4.0 sold for $2100 in November 2020. Basil Wolverton's "The Mind Movers" is a cut-and-paste re-do of "Brain Bats of Venus" (Mister Mystery #7), not a direct reprint. The story plays on Korean War-era fears of "brainwashing," a mysterious technique rumored to be employed by the North Korean army on captured U.S. servicemen. "The comic book poet of brainwashing is Basil Wolverton, whose unique art style created bizarrely static yet vibrant and intense images. Wolverton is the unacknowledged master of fifties depression and anxiety, supposedly minor emotions whose true shape he reveals as profound horror." — Jim Trombetta, The Horror! The Horror! Comic Books the Government Didn't Want You to Read! Abrams: 2010, p. 129.
